The performance was not the smoothest from Thomas Tuchel’s rotated side, but Harry Kane delivered when it mattered.
Kane scored in the 74th minute from a Bukayo Saka corner, then added a second with a header from Marcus Rashford’s cross, taking his international tally to 78 goals.
With this win, England become the first European team to play at least six qualifiers, win every game and not concede a single goal.
